2016-12-06 126 views
0

我想在sapui5应用程序中显示一部分粗体文本。如何在SAPUI5中使文本的某个部分粗体

例如,

欢迎用户,

视图:

Text id="t" text="Welcome" 

控制器:

var oModel = new sap.ui.model.json.JSONModel(); 
oModel.loadData("model/data.json","",false); 
var data = oModel.getProperty("/cricketers/0/name"); 
var text= sap.ui.getCore().byId("t"); 
$("#t").prepend('"'+"<b>"+data+"</b>"+'"'); 

我试过这种方法,但它不能帮助我。有谁能帮我吗?

+0

也许,重复的问题http://stackoverflow.com/questions/20689145/jquery-id-text-with-bold – Jaro

+0

我通过选择它并按下Ctrl + K(单击“{}”按钮来修复您的代码块也会有效)。这会将该块缩进四个空格,从而告诉Stack Overflow将其视为代码。您可以在[帮助中心](https://stackoverflow.com/help/formatting)中阅读Stack Overflow的格式化系统。 – Chris

+0

只是一个想法:你不能创建两个标签。使第一个粗体,并使用下一个存储真实姓名。像这样: \t' \t \t <标签文本= '欢迎' 设计= '粗体'/> \t \t <芯:HTML内容=” <跨度> & NBSP; </SPAN > '><! - 存储spaace - > \t \t <标签文本='” ID = 'ABC'/><! - 这是在哪里设置你的数据 - > \t ' –

回答

相关问题